As moms needs shifted over a period of two years, a shift in the care she received changed as well. A serious lack of communication related to her needs, and frustration by the owner related to Moms new health challenges. The facility began to decline in the quantity of caregivers as well as the upkeep of interior and exterior of the building. The lack of empathy or compassion and level of unprofessionalism I never thought I would witness by these owners. We were not allowed to enter the facility to retrieve Moms personal items and were relegated to her personal items boxed in the garage, with little care or concern for the challenges we as her loved ones were embarking upon, new territory. I would not recommend this facility to anyone, who is counting on others to help support the needs and challenges your loved one may be facing today or approaching in the future.

My Mom has dementia and lives at home. My wife, brother and I needed some respite time in order to go on a much needed vacation. Pearl's was recommended to us by a health care professional who comes in to care for my Mom. We toured the facility and found it to be top-notch. We placed my Mom there for two weeks and it couldn't have gone better. She received attentive care, great meals and seems to have thrived in the time she spent at Pearl's. We are planning for another respite period in a few more months.

We put my 91-yr old mother with dementia at Pearl's Promise for two-weeks for some much needed respite care. It had been recommended to us by an in-home caregiver. We scheduled a walk through a few weeks before needed to check it out the facility and personnel. We found the facility to be first rate - clean and well-appointed. Everything checked out so we went ahead and made a reservation. The care-givers at Pearl's are very attentive and provided everything that my mother needed. She got near-gourmet food - better than when she's home. They stayed in touch with us while she was there and everything went very smoothly. We were very happy with her time there and have already reserved dates for this fall. I definitely give Pearl's two thumbs up!
